Output fd643664015c6745ed37986573bcde463deee327af397aa03aa5f652b5546ec4:2

value
603565
script pubkey
OP_0 OP_PUSHBYTES_20 47d4fc049880cd8dcc269057f9aa1b00e546e24e
address
bc1qgl20cpycsrxcmnpxjptln2smqrj5dcjwqzkees
transaction
fd643664015c6745ed37986573bcde463deee327af397aa03aa5f652b5546ec4
confirmations
174964
spent
true